Understanding CVD Single-Layer Graphene

Fuel cell applications have advanced significantly due to the remarkable chemical and physical characteristics of graphene and its derivatives, including graphene oxide, heteroatom-doped graphene, and functionalized graphene. Graphene is a perfect electrocatalyst support because of its excellent electrochemical stability, high electric conductivity, and wide surface area. 11, 18 To anchor metal or metal oxide on the graphene support, several physical or chemical techniques were investigated, including chemical reduction, thermal treatment, hydrothermal or solvothermal processes, self-assembly, and electrochemical processes. One of the best methods for creating large-area, high-quality single-layer graphene is Chemical Vapor Deposition (CVD). This method uses high temperatures to break down carbon-rich gases, such as methane, on a catalyst substrate, such as copper or nickel, to create a homogenous graphene layer.CVD graphene’s scalability and reproducibility make it particularly suitable for industrial applications, including in fuel cells.

Application Graphene-based materials for fuel cell 

Using graphene materials as active fuel cell components has been shown to offer numerous benefits. Graphene-based materials’ high surface area and conductive qualities make them intriguing for use as electrocatalysts in fuel oxidation and ORR. Graphene and polymer membranes have little fuel penetration, muscular tensile strength, and good ionic conductivity. Bipolar plates’ conductivity and resistance to corrosion can be improved with graphene.

The role of CVD single-layer graphene in performance enhancement of fuel cells

  • Increasing peak power density: SLG can raise the membrane electrode assembly’s (MEA) peak power density when applied between the fuel cell’s membrane and electrodes. 
  • Reducing electrode resistances: SLG can reduce a fuel cell’s electrode resistances.  
  • Increasing electrochemical active surface area: SLG can raise a fuel cell’s electrochemical active surface area. 
  • Blocking hydrogen penetration: SLG can stop practically all atoms and molecules from penetrating, including hydrogen atoms. However, SLG has a high proton conductivity because hydrogen ions quickly pass through graphene. 
  • Enhancing fuel cell efficiency: Graphene is a suitable platform for creating innovative fuel cell separation technologies.
